I've always thought that being a 911 operator would be a fun, fulfilling job, but if the game carrying that name is anything to go off of, it's actually stressful and kind of boring.
911 Operator has you answer emergency calls and directing police, fire, and hospital vehicles where to go in the city. Some of the calls get sort of goofy, which can be entertaining, but most of the game is just about juggling the limited resources at your disposal as you try to keep the city from slipping into chaos.
The challenge isn't terrible, but there isn't much variety to the experience. I generally found myself either struggling to stay awake as I waited for the next call to come in, or desperately overwhelmed as I tried to figure out which emergencies were most important for my handful of police and emergency vehicles to respond to.
The coolest wrinkle to 911 Operator is that it allows you to import a map of the city you're playing from for the free play mode. Getting calls about bad things going down on my familiar streets of Minneapolis helped pull me in a little more. Not enough to keep me playing for hours at a time, but there's something here that I wish was presented in a slightly more engaging way.
